Chrome 支持并排查看两页 PDF 文档
在 Adobe 流行的 PDF 阅读器和经典版 Microsoft Edge 浏览器中,我们都是可以在窗口或缩放比例合适的情况下,以并排两页的方式来查看 PDF 文档。然而在 Google Chrome 和基于 Chromium 内核的新版 Edge 浏览器中,这项功能却迟迟未能实现。好消息是,在最速更新的 Canary 通道中,谷歌已经加入了这项改进。
▲ 经典版 Edge 浏览器中的 PDF 两页视图
对于习惯了纸质书、或拥有大屏显示器的用户来说,双页模式有望节省大量的阅读时间。
目前谷歌正努力为 Windows、Mac、Linux 和 Chrome OS 的 PDF 查看器添加并排视图改进,经典版 Microsoft Edge 的用户可在工具栏选项中激活。
点击“页面视图”,选择“两页”图标或按下 F8 功能键,然后使用鼠标滚轮来水平翻转页面。
在 Adobe Acrobat 阅读器中,体验略有不同。你需要点击“视图 -> 页面显示”,然后选择“两页视图”,并可正常滚动翻页。
▲ Chrome Canary 中的 PDF 双页视图
其实早在 2010 年,就有人向 Chrome 开发团队请求,希望为原生 PDF 查看器加入双页模式。
Chromium 团队从去年开始着手这项工作,目前已在 Canary 通道的 Chrome 82 中添加了一个功能标记,相信正式版也将很快引入。
需要指出的是,Chrome 自带的 PDF 阅读器,其实基于开源的 PDFium 引擎,当前已支持页面自适应缩放、打印和旋转调节功能。
最后,在 Google Chrome 发展的同时,新版 Microsoft Edge 等第三方浏览器亦有望很快跟进。
稿源:cnBeta
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
每日一博 | Python 在计算内存时应该注意的问题
我之前的一篇文章,带大家揭晓了 Python 在给内置对象分配内存时的 5 个奇怪而有趣的小秘密。文中使用了sys.getsizeof()来计算内存,但是用这个方法计算时,可能会出现意料不到的问题。 文档中关于这个方法的介绍有两层意思: 该方法用于获取一个对象的字节大小(bytes) 它只计算直接占用的内存,而不计算对象内所引用对象的内存 也就是说,getsizeof() 并不是计算实际对象的字节大小,而是计算“占位对象”的大小。如果你想计算所有属性以及属性的属性的大小,getsizeof() 只会停留在第一层,这对于存在引用的对象,计算时就不准确。 例如列表 [1,2],getsizeof() 不会把列表内两个元素的实际大小算上,而只是计算了对它们的引用。 举一个形象的例子,我们把列表想象成一个箱子,把它存储的对象想象成一个个球,现在箱子里有两张纸条,写上了球 1 和球 2 的地址(球不在箱子里),getsizeof() 只是把整个箱子称重(含纸条),而没有根据纸条上地址,找到两个球一起称重。 1、计算的是什么? 我们先来看看列表对象的情况: 如图所示,单独计算 a 和 b 列表的结...
- 下一篇
如何在 2020 年用 Java 安全编程
一位名为Sam Bocetta的作者发表了一篇文章,针对在 2020 年使用 Java 进行编码时应遵循的五个原则进行了研究。他在文中表示,尽管目前Java的安全性相较于一些旧的语言(特别是 C 和 C ++)而言有所长进,但是使用 Java 编写的代码的漏洞级别还是取决于程序员遵循的最佳实践。 在当今的开发环境中更是如此,各种新的安全性技术、黑客技术以及新颖的存储和加密形式,意味着许多人都在质疑着 Java 的安全性。Java 开发人员还面临着包括云迁移的安全性问题在内的诸多挑战。另一方面,新的安全审核技术(如混沌工程)也为开发人员提供了许多提高代码安全性的机会。 五个原则的具体内容如下: 1. Audit your libraries 首先从基于 Java 的软件最明显的漏洞源开始:外部库。 使用外部库本身不是问题。在 2020 年,大多数开发人员的大部分时间确实都花在了与第三方库的合作上。未来随着客户需求的发展,库的类型也会也来越多。因此,重要的是在每次添加新的库的时候,开发人员都要去仔细检查其中的已知漏洞,不能掉以轻心。 审计您的库不仅对安全性有好处。在审核的同时,您可能还会发...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- CentOS8安装MyCat,轻松搞定数据库的读写分离、垂直分库、水平分库
- Mario游戏-低调大师作品
- Docker安装Oracle12C,快速搭建Oracle学习环境
- Red5直播服务器,属于Java语言的直播服务器
- CentOS7,CentOS8安装Elasticsearch6.8.6
- CentOS8编译安装MySQL8.0.19
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- CentOS6,CentOS7官方镜像安装Oracle11G
- Jdk安装(Linux,MacOS,Windows),包含三大操作系统的最全安装